Have You Suffered a Dog Bite Injury?

Dog owners are obligated by law to keep their pets confined within their property, firmly secured with a collar or chain or under the reasonable control of a person. Failure to meet these obligations can lead to instances of personal injury or even wrongful death.

If you are severely injured by a dog bite, you may make a claim for medical expenses and full legal damages. If you have sustained minor injuries, you may pursue compensation for medical expenses only. Sadly, most dog bite victims are children. The injuries suffered due to dog bite attacks include:

  • Scarring
  • Disfigurement
  • Nerve damage
  • Puncture wounds
  • Infections
